Ex-Militant turned Absconder Arrested by Kishtwar Police After 12 years

Kishtwar Police have apprehended an other absconder,(ex militant) who was evading arrest from the last 12 years.

On a specific information received through reliable sources a special police team of PP Jawalapur was constituted. The team led by PSI Moin Khan under supervission of Dy.SP Hqrs Sh. Devinder Singh Bandral raided the suspected locations and arrested the absconder

The arrested absconder (ex-militant), identified as Nazir Ahmed S/o Noor Mohd Gorsi R/o Budhar Bonjwah Kishtwar, wanted in case FIR No. 187/2009 U/Sec.307/ RPC 7/27 IA Act registered at Police Station Kishtwar. Thereafter said absconder has been produced before the Hon’ble Session Court Kishtwar and accordingly on the orders of the Hon’ble Court the accused has been lodged in judicial custody
